WebThe two most often used RADAR types are pulse modulation and frequency modulation of a continuous signal. FMCW systems are more widely used in automotive applications. FMCW systems perform well for precise measurement of short time intervals, and experience few or no issues with receive and transmit (RX and TX) interference.
